TSB List for the 2004 Mazda MPV

Technical Service Bulletins (TSBs) for the 2004 MPV are official communications between Mazda & their dealerships that describe processes for troubleshooting or fixing certain common problems. All vehicle manufacturers are required by U.S. law to make their TSBs available to the public.
